The gauge you utilize (along with the stitch pattern) helps any yarn chill out or spring. A tighter gauge, and an elastic stitch pattern assistance your knitting spring back again into form, along with a looser gauge, and an open up sew pattern Provide you a lot more languid knitting.

And the more crimp in a fiber, the greater elastic it can be. Crimp can vary from extreme zig zags all of the way to waves. Crimp functions similar to a spring, the more crimp the greater elasticity. Rambouillet is an extremely crimpy fiber, and Blue Faced Leicester has more of the wavy crimp.

All facets of a yarn’s building contribute towards the elasticity or drape of a yarn, but the big three are: the fiber(s), the spin, and the ply. There’s the gauge the knitter chooses too.

A woolen spun yarn—where fibers are spun with no smoothing and air is permitted to enter the fiber though it’s twisted into yarn—will make a lighter yarn, with the airiness letting the crimp to spring just as much as it would like.
